Inclusion criteria

Inclusion criteria: Neutrophil counts less than 1000/uL Hb less than 10 g/dL Pletalets counts less than 20000/uL

Exclusion criteria

Exclusion criteria: The patients who do not agree to this study. The patients with a history of serious sensitivity to product derived from an ingredient of this medicine or mouse protein. The patients of the hepatitis B virus carrier The patients who are judged to be inadequate for this trial by the judgment of the doctor
